This factsheet was developed by YouthREX from content in Preventing Gang Involvement and Youth Violence: Advice for those Commissioning Mentoring Programs by Robyn M. O’Connor and Stephanie Waddell.

HERE’S HOW THE AUTHORS DESCRIBE THIS FACTSHEET:

Although mentoring programs are often used as an intervention method in preventing gang involvement and youth violence, it is important to be aware of the pros and cons of such programs to make sure that mentoring is the right choice for your youth.
